新闻中心
-
10-30如何在Golang中测试结构体深拷贝性能_Golang结构体深拷贝性能测试方法汇总答案:Go语言中结构体深拷贝需通过第三方库或手动实现,常用方法包括JSON序列化、Gob编码、反射加手动复制及第三方工具生成代码;性能测试可使用testing....
-
10-30Golang如何实现基础的多文件合并与拆分_Golang多文件合并拆分项目实战答案:Golang可通过分块读写实现文件拆分与合并,拆分时按指定大小分割并生成分片文件,合并时按序读取分片还原原文件,可选添加元信息校验以确保完整性。
-
10-30Golang 网络编程中的字节序转换:htonl 和 htons 的替代方案本文介绍了Golang中进行网络字节序转换的方法。由于网络字节序本质上是大端字节序,因此可以使用encoding/binary包提供的函数来实现与C语言中hto...
-
10-30Go语言网络编程中的字节序转换本文介绍了在Go语言中进行网络编程时,如何处理主机字节序和网络字节序之间的转换。Go语言标准库encoding/binary提供了强大的功能,可以方便地将数据编...
-
10-30使用 Golang 进行网络字节序转换本文介绍了在Golang中如何进行网络字节序转换,即如何将主机字节序的整数转换为网络字节序(大端字节序),以便在网络上传输。通过encoding/binary包...
-
10-30Golang如何编写Benchmark性能测试Go语言通过testing包支持基准测试,编写以Benchmark开头的函数并使用gotest-bench=.运行,可测量函数耗时与内存分配;通过b.N自动调节...

